User: Who has overall responsibility for managing the on-scene incident?
Weegy: The one who has the responsibility for managing the on-scene incident was the Incident Commander.
User: Which ICS functional area establishes tactics and directs all operational resources to achieve the incident objectives?
Weegy: Operations establishes tactics and directs all operational resources to achieve the incident objectives.
User: Incident objectives that drive incident operations are established by the:
Weegy: Incident objectives that drive incident operations are established by the: Incident Commander or Unified Command.
User: Which member of the Command Staff interfaces with other agencies to meet incident-related information requirements?
Weegy: Public Information Officer is a member of the Command Staff interfaces with other agencies to meet incident-related information requirements.
User: In a Unified Command, members representing multiple jurisdictions and agencies work together to establish:
Weegy: In a Unified Command, members representing multiple jurisdictions and agencies work together to establish the incident objectives.
User: Which NIMS Management Characteristic is necessary for achieving situational awareness and facilitating information sharing?
Weegy: The NIMS management characteristic necessary for achieving situational awareness and facilitating information sharing is: Integrated Communications.
